Transaction fb7b8e242f5051575259f03150364710b357704929c693bf92808870ea59be7a
1 Input
1 Output
-
fb7b8e242f5051575259f03150364710b357704929c693bf92808870ea59be7a:0
- value
- 529890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3e8fa47b6ac9cdf896c640e5ee41eaafd723225 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PEgJBoHCQXK7v5rHMSARm8VcbrFKZdEQE